Abstract
A method of controlling a vehicle includes, in response to vehicle speed being approximately zero and a driver braking torque request being greater than a park interlock threshold, commanding vehicle brakes to provide an augmented braking torque. The augmented braking torque has a magnitude that is greater than the magnitude of the braking torque request. The braking torque returns to the level of the driver braking torque request following completion of a gear shift event.
